BREAKING: Donald Trump suffers a major court loss as a Colorado judge refuses his demand that he throw out the historic lawsuit that seeks to ban Trump him from the 2024 presidential ballot.

This could have HUGE implications for the election...

The lawsuit was brought by the watchdog group CREW and convincingly argues that Trump cannot be allowed on the ballot because the 14th Amendment explicitly prohibits insurrectionists from holding office.

Trump clearly engaged in insurrection on January 6th. One need only look at the footage of his speech before the attack and review his actions for the rest of the day to see that.

Colorado District Judge Sarah Wallace rejected Trump's desperate attempt to get the lawsuit dismissed on free-speech grounds. In her 22-page ruling, she said that she wasn't convinced by Trump's argument—

"The Court has no difficulty concluding that it is to the benefit of the general public that, regardless of political affiliation, only constitutionally qualified candidates are placed on the ballot," she wrote.

She went on to say that figuring out Trump’s eligibility is crucial because he wants "the highest office in the country" and "the disqualification sought is based on allegations of insurrection against the very government over which the candidate seeks to preside."
Trump and his supporters now have to hold out hope that one of his several pending challenges against the case succeed. Supporters of democracy must hope for the opposite.

A trial to determine whether or not Trump should be eligible for the ballot is set for October 30th, assuming it isn't foolishly dismissed before then. The hard deadline to resolve the issue is January 5th, because that's when the ballot processing begins for the March 5th Republican primary.
